    Has anyone been able to use Engine Link to successfully disable the reverse beeps?

    I've gone back and forth with the developer and they claim it can be done (and has been done by other customers).

    I've tried importing the CSV route, as well as manually inputting the custom PID one field at a time to disable the beeps (get it to one rather) and haven't had any luck! When I try importing the CSV (which they even reformatted for me), I don't get anything to show up after I "load" the file. When I manually add the PID, it shows up, but never turns green.

    Reverse Beep Disable
    Header: 7C0
    ModeAndPID: 3BAC40
    Formula: A
    Min: 0
    Max: 0
    Unit: NA

    If you have not updated to Engine Link 3.4 you need to do this. I just tested the Reverse Beep this morning using the same PID you list above and it worked correctly.

    Prior to 3.4 EL was only using response headers. This is OK for standard engine and emission data. You need to use request headers for Prius specific data.

    I managed to get this to work last night and used the ELM327 reference manual as well as a custom list of PIDs provided by Prius Chat as well (thank you). So here's what I did:

    - I used EODB-Facile to communicate to ODB2 port (others may work fine)
    - connect to the ICE ECU (not the HV ECU)
    - once connected, go to the terminal, the protocols should already be set, so you can bypass that part of the session setup.
    - issue "AT FC SH 7C0" without the quotes to set the header value to 7C0
    - issue "3BAC40" to disable the reverse beep, you should get a reply line back (still working on deciphering those)
    - issue "3BA700" to disable the seatbelt beeps

    The change should be immediate and there's nothing you'll need to do to "store" those values. If you want to turn reverse beep back on, issue "3BAC00" and to set the seatbelt belts back, issue "3BAC40".
